Default DS Cylinder Notch

I have not taken the DS motor apart yet and was wondering what is the Notch for at the lower part of the cylinder/skirt?

Default DS Cylinder Notch

when you insert the piston into the cylinder and get the oil rings just beyond the bevel on the bottom of the cylinder, this rounded notch allows insertion of wrist pin. the stocker has a rounded notch the radius of the pin, I see in your pics that millinium tech has given your new cylinder a much larger window. the cylinder squirt only needs to be full length on the two sides that the piston has squirt
